TOWING A MINI

I have a 2006 MCS stick Convertible. I have rigged it up with the Blue Ox latest tow gear for a 40' deisel pusher.

I have read fro persons on this site that have towed a MCS stick with success. Can any of you tell me how far you have towed the MCS and if you have had ANY problems?

This is important to me, as I have invested $1500 in this project and still can't get my dealer to confirm or deny if there is an "organic" reason why the transmission can't take a tow. By the way, Mini America says "don't do it," but they cannot tell me why.

I am begging anyone who has towed one of these to let me know how long you have done it, any problems involved, any additions needed to tow the little beast, and any other information that might give me the courage to put it on the road this weekend.
